What is El Regreso de la Muerte (1991) about?

A detective races to unravel a dangerous conspiracy in this 80-minute crime thriller, where corruption runs deep and trust is a luxury. As secrets surface, the line between hunter and hunted blurs, leaving only one truth: the past always comes back to haunt you.

Who directed El Regreso de la Muerte?

Carlos Durán A. is at the helm of this gripping 1991 action-crime mystery, steering the film through its tense twists and dark atmosphere.

Who stars in El Regreso de la Muerte?

The film features Raúl Araiza, Raymundo Capetillo, Diana Ferreti, Pedro Moreno, and Gerardo Zepeda leading the cast.

About El Regreso de la Muerte (1991) — A 1991 Crime Mystery You Can't Miss

Dive into the gritty underworld of 1991's *El Regreso de la Muerte*, a high-stakes action-crime mystery directed by Carlos Durán A. that blends suspense with raw urban tension. Set against a backdrop of shadowy alleys and neon-lit streets, the film follows a relentless chase against time as a hardened detective uncovers a web of corruption threatening to consume the city. Raúl Araiza and Raymundo Capetillo star as the leads, their gritty performances anchoring a story where every clue could mean life or death. With a runtime of just 80 minutes, this compact but intense thriller delivers a punch in every scene, leaving audiences questioning loyalty and justice at every turn.

The atmosphere crackles with urgency, as the mystery unfolds through a series of betrayals and unexpected alliances. Diana Ferreti and Lyn May add fiery intensity to the ensemble, their characters driving the narrative's moral ambiguity to its edge. *El Regreso de la Muerte* isn't just a crime flick—it's a pulse-pounding exploration of redemption and survival in a world where the past never truly stays buried.
